Area 'of triangle = \( \frac{1}{2} \begin{vmatrix}
x_{1} & y_{1} & 1 \\
x_{2} & y_{2} & 1 \\
x_{3} & y_{3} & 1
\end{vmatrix} \)
= A rational number, if vertices have integral co ordinates only
If triangle is equilateral, then
Area = \( \Large \frac{\sqrt{3}}{4}\left[ \left(x_{1}-x_{2}\right)^{2}+ \left(y_{1}-y_{2}\right)^{2} \right] \)
= irrational quantity.
